free_kanak_poster(1)More than 100 film makers, academics, journalists and artists from India have demanded the immediate release of Himalmedia co-publisher Kanak Mani Dixit.

In a petition to Prime Minister KP Oli on Friday, they said 'they had looked at the background to Dixit's arrest' and 'the Commission for Investigation of Abuse of Authority (CIAA) Chief Lok Man Singh Karki has been running a personal vendetta because Dixit had protested his appointment in 2013 on the grounds that Karki had been indicted by the Rayamajhi  Commission for suppressing the people's movement'.

The petition stated: 'Nepal should be proud of Dixit instead of putting him in jail'.

Dixit was arrested by the anti-graft body on last Friday on the charge of 'amassing disproportionate wealth' by 'abusing his power as the Chair of Sajha Yatayat'.

But the Himalmedia chapter of the Federation of Nepalese Journalists (FNJ) has said that Dixit is clean and his arrest is 'an act of vengeance' by the CIAA. The Supreme Court has already ordered the CIAA to explain in writing why he was detained.

The International Federation of Journalists (IFJ), the Committee to Protect Journalists (CPJ) and World Association of Newspapers and News Publishers (WAN) have already condemned Dixit's arrest. In Nepal, the FNJ and the Nepal Press Union have also demanded Dixit's release.

Here is the full text of petition signed by 112 film makers, academics, journalists and artists from India for Dixit's release

To

Shri Khadga Prasad Sharma Oli

Prime Minister, Nepal

Subject: Petition for the Immediate Release of Kanak Mani Dixit

Dear Sir,

We, film makers, writers, academics and artists from India, are shocked and dismayed at the news of Shri. Kanak Mani Dixit’s arrest in Kathmandu. Kanak Mani Dixit is a much loved and admired figure in media and cultural spheres across South Asia. At a time when conflict and nationalist rhetoric is tearing apart the myriad ways in which we share a cultural past and present, he has tirelessly strived to forge bonds of friendship and peace in South Asia. Through his writings and other initiatives like HIMAL and Film South Asia, Kanak Mani Dixit has enthused people from across the region to imagine and work towards a peaceful, safe and ecologically sane South Asia. Today this man who Nepal and other South Asians should be proud of is being treated as a common criminal, put under detention as punishment.

We have looked at the background to his arrest and it seems fairly clear that the intention is to harass and intimidate rather than investigate alleged corruption charges. It is ironical that the arrest has been made at the behest of an agency called – Commission for Investigation of Abuse of Authority. Mr. Lokman Singh Karki as Chairman of this Authority has been running a personal vendetta because Mr. Dixit had protested his appointment in 2013 on the grounds that Mr. Karki had been indicted by the Rayamajhi Commission for suppressing the people’s movement, which led to the end of monarchy in Nepal. If at all, it is Mr. Karki himself who should be under investigation for abuse of authority now and during the people’s movement.

We demand the immediate release of Kanak Mani Dixit.
